chatgpt怎么转变成中文

fiy 其他 22

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    将ChatGPT转换为中文的方法可以通过以下步骤实现:

    步骤一:数据预处理
    为了适应中文数据,首先需要对ChatGPT模型进行数据预处理。可以参考英文转中文的机器翻译数据集,将英文翻译为中文。可以使用开源工具如OpenNMT或Fairseq来进行数据预处理。确保数据预处理的质量和准确性,以获得更好的转换效果。

    步骤二:转换模型
    使用预处理的中文数据集,可以采用以下两种方法将ChatGPT模型转换为中文:
    1. 微调:使用预处理的中文数据集对ChatGPT模型进行微调。可以使用深度学习框架如PyTorch或TensorFlow,根据自己的需求选择合适的模型结构和参数设置。在微调过程中,可以使用预训练的英文ChatGPT模型作为初始权重,以便更快地收敛到中文数据上。
    2. 翻译:将英文ChatGPT模型与机器翻译模型结合使用,将输入的中文文本翻译为英文,然后使用ChatGPT模型生成回复,最后将回复翻译回中文。这种方法需要将中英文翻译模型集成到ChatGPT中,用于输入和输出的翻译。

    步骤三:调优和优化
    转换后的中文ChatGPT模型可能需要一些调优和优化,以提高性能和效果。可以通过反复实验和调整模型参数、学习率、损失函数等来实现。同时,密切关注模型的效果和用户反馈,不断优化和改进模型。

    总结:
    将ChatGPT转换为中文的过程主要包括数据预处理、模型转换和调优优化。通过使用中文数据对ChatGPT进行微调或使用翻译模型进行翻译,可以实现将ChatGPT转换为中文。在转换过程中,需要密切关注模型的效果和用户反馈,不断优化和改进模型,以提供更好的中文交互体验。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要将ChatGPT转换成中文,你需要进行以下步骤:

    1. 数据收集和准备:首先,需要收集一些中文文本数据,包括对话文本、新闻文章、维基百科等。这些数据应涵盖不同主题和领域,并使用标点符号进行分隔。确保这些数据是真实且与你的应用场景相关的。

    2. 数据预处理:在聊天模型中,数据预处理是至关重要的一步。首先,将收集到的中文数据进行清洗,包括去除HTML标签、特殊字符和不相关的字符。然后,分词是必要的,可以选择使用jieba等中文分词工具。

    3. Fine-tuning模型:为了让ChatGPT适应中文数据,你需要使用预处理后的中文数据来fine-tuning预训练的模型。你可以使用Hugging Face提供的transformers库来完成这一步骤。在训练模型之前,你需要修改模型的tokenizer,确保它可以正确处理中文文本。

    4. 调整模型超参数:根据你的具体需求,你可能需要调整一些模型的超参数。例如,训练轮数、batch size、学习率等。这需要根据你的数据量和计算资源进行调整。

    5. 评估和测试:在完成fine-tuning之后,你需要评估模型的性能。可以使用测试集来评估模型对于不同输入的响应质量,并调整模型来改进其性能。你也可以邀请用户来对模型进行实际测试,收集用户反馈并进行改进。

    需要注意的是,在转换ChatGPT为中文时,中文文本的语言特点需要考虑。例如,中文是无空格的语言,所以在进行分词时需要处理好连词和成语等。此外,ChatGPT在转换为中文时可能会遇到一些挑战,比如中文的歧义性和严格的语法结构等。

    总结起来,将ChatGPT转换为中文需要收集和准备中文文本数据,进行数据预处理和分词,通过fine-tuning调整模型,评估和测试模型性能,并根据需要进行调整和改进。这个过程需要有一定的数据、技术和计算资源的支持。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要将Chatbot GPT转变为中文,可以按照以下步骤进行操作:

    1. 数据准备:
    为了将Chatbot GPT转变为中文,首先需要准备相应的中文语料数据。这些数据应包含对话文本,以及相应的问题和回答。可以使用已有的中文对话数据集,或者自己创建一个。

    2. 数据清洗和预处理:
    对于准备的中文数据,需要进行数据清洗和预处理。这包括去除不必要的特殊字符、标点符号、停用词等。另外,还可以进行词干提取或者词向量化等处理,以便更好地表达和匹配用户输入。

    3. 训练模型:
    接下来,可以使用训练集中的对话数据来训练Chatbot GPT模型。可以使用开源的语言模型框架,如GPT-2或GPT-3等,在准备好的中文数据上进行模型训练。可以根据需要调整模型的超参数,如网络结构、学习率、Batch大小等。

    4. 评估和调优:
    在训练完模型后,可以使用一部分预留的测试集数据来评估模型的表现。可以计算模型的准确率、召回率等指标,以了解模型的性能。如果模型的表现不理想,可以通过增加训练数据、调整超参数或尝试其他模型优化技术来改善模型表现。

    5. 部署和使用:
    一旦模型具备了较高的准确度和性能,就可以将其部署到实际的应用中。可以使用Web框架(如Flask、Django等)来构建一个Web应用程序,使用户可以通过Web界面与Chatbot进行对话。也可以将Chatbot集成到现有的聊天平台或移动应用程序中,以提供丰富的用户体验。

    需要注意的是,将Chatbot GPT转变为中文是一个复杂的任务,需要充分的语料数据和技术知识。建议在进行转变之前,熟悉一些常用的自然语言处理和深度学习技术。同时,也可以参考一些已有的中文聊天机器人的实现和研究成果,以获得更多的灵感和指导。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部